linux下软连接建立命令

fiy 其他 59

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ux下可以使用ln命令来创建软连接。ln命令用于创建链接文件,有两种链接方式:硬链接和软连接。
    1. 创建软连接:ln -s 源文件 目标文件
    例如,要在当前目录下创建一个软连接文件link.txt指向/tmp目录下的file.txt文件,可以使用以下命令:
    ln -s /tmp/file.txt link.txt
    这样就可以创建一个link.txt的软连接文件,在操作link.txt时实际是对/tmp/file.txt进行操作。
    2. 删除软连接:rm 目标文件
    要删除一个软连接文件link.txt,可以使用以下命令:
    rm link.txt
    这样就可以删除掉link.txt软连接文件。
    3.查看软连接:ls -l
    通过ls命令的-l选项可以查看文件的详细信息,包括软连接文件的链接指向信息。
    例如,要查看当前目录下的所有文件的详细信息,包括软连接文件的链接指向,可以使用以下命令:
    ls -l

    这就是在Linux下建立软连接的命令。通过ln命令可以方便地创建和管理软连接文件。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ux下,可以使用`ln`命令来创建软连接(符号链接)。`ln`命令的语法如下:
    “`
    ln -s 源文件/目录 目标文件/目录
    “`

    下面是关于`ln`命令的一些说明和示例:
    1. 创建软连接的命令格式为`ln -s [源文件或目录] [软连接名]`,其中`-s`选项表示创建软连接。
    – 如果源文件是一个普通文件,则创建的软连接会指向该文件。
    – 如果源文件是一个目录,则创建的软连接会指向该目录。
    2. 软连接是一个特殊的文件,它实际上只是包含了一个指向源文件/目录的路径。
    3. 软连接可以跨文件系统,也可以指向其他主机上的文件/目录。
    4. 修改软连接的源文件或目录会影响到软连接的内容。
    5. 通过`ls -l`命令可以查看文件的详细信息,软连接会以`->`符号指示它指向的源文件/目录。

    下面是一些具体的示例:
    1. 创建一个指向文件的软连接:
    “`
    $ ln -s /path/to/file /path/to/symlink
    “`
    这将在`/path/to/`目录下创建一个名为`symlink`的软连接,指向`/path/to/file`文件。

    2. 创建一个指向目录的软连接:
    “`
    $ ln -s /path/to/directory /path/to/symlink
    “`
    这将在`/path/to/`目录下创建一个名为`symlink`的软连接,指向`/path/to/directory`目录。

    3. 创建一个相对路径的软连接:
    “`
    $ ln -s ../path/to/file symlink
    “`
    这将在当前目录下创建一个名为`symlink`的软连接,它指向`../path/to/file`文件。注意,相对路径是相对于软连接所在的目录。

    4. 创建一个指向其他主机上文件的软连接:
    “`
    $ ln -s /path/to/remote/file user@host:/path/to/symlink
    “`
    这将在本地创建一个指向远程主机上的`/path/to/remote/file`文件的软连接,软连接名为`symlink`。需要使用`ssh`来连接远程主机。

    5. 查看软连接的详细信息:
    “`
    $ ls -l /path/to/symlink
    “`
    这会显示软连接的详细信息,包括它指向的源文件/目录。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用ln命令来创建软链接(Symbolic Link)。软链接也被称为符号链接或快捷方式,它是指向另一个文件或目录的特殊文件。通过软链接,可以轻松地创建指向其他文件或目录的引用,而不需要创建副本。

    下面是在Linux中创建软链接的方法和操作流程:

    1. 语法

    ln -s /path/to/source/file /path/to/link

    其中,/path/to/source/file是源文件的路径,/path/to/link是链接文件的路径。链接文件路径可以是绝对路径,也可以是相对路径。

    2. 创建软链接

    打开终端(Terminal)应用,并执行以下命令:

    “`
    ln -s /path/to/source/file /path/to/link
    “`

    替换`/path/to/source/file`为源文件的路径,替换`/path/to/link`为链接文件的路径。如果希望链接文件与源文件位于同一目录下,只需要提供链接文件的名称。

    例如,要在当前目录下创建一个链接文件link.txt,指向另一个文件source.txt,可以使用以下命令:

    “`
    ln -s source.txt link.txt
    “`

    3. 验证软链接

    使用ls命令可以查看目录中的文件和链接文件,使用ls -l命令可以显示链接文件的详细信息。软链接文件的行首会有一个l字符,表示它是一个链接文件。

    “`
    ls -l
    “`

    在输出的列表中,软链接文件会以青色字体显示,并且在链接文件的权限字段中包含一个@符号。

    例如:

    “`
    lrwxrwxrwx 1 user group 15 May 18 10:00 link.txt -> source.txt
    “`

    在上面的示例中,link.txt是一个软链接文件,它指向source.txt。

    4. 删除软链接

    如果想删除软链接文件,可以使用rm命令来删除。在删除软链接文件时,要小心不要误删源文件。

    “`
    rm /path/to/link
    “`

    替换`/path/to/link`为链接文件的路径即可删除软链接。

    例如,要删除上述示例中的链接文件link.txt,可以使用以下命令:

    “`
    rm link.txt
    “`

    以上就是在Linux下创建软链接的方法和操作流程。通过创建软链接,可以方便地引用其他文件或目录,同时节省存储空间。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部